Bu olay\u0131n ara\u015ft\u0131r\u0131lmas\u0131 s\u0131ras\u0131nda, \u015firket \u00e7al\u0131\u015fanlar\u0131n\u0131n \u00e7o\u011funun Leh\u00e7e, \u0130spanyolca ve Swahili dahil olmak \u00fczere bir dizi farkl\u0131 dili konu\u015fan g\u00f6\u00e7menler oldu\u011fu tespit edildi\u011finde dil engelleri de ortaya \u00e7\u0131kar\u0131ld\u0131.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u \u00e7al\u0131\u015fanlar\u0131n \u00e7ok az\u0131 ak\u0131c\u0131 \u0130ngilizce konu\u015fuyordu, bu da g\u00fcnl\u00fck olarak i\u015flenen malzemeleri ve at\u0131k \u00fcr\u00fcnleri y\u00f6netmek i\u00e7in \u00f6nerilen uygulamalar\u0131n \u00f6nemini anlatman\u0131n zorlu\u011funu art\u0131r\u0131yordu. Ayr\u0131ca, \u00e7al\u0131\u015fanlar i\u00e7in resmi bir e\u011fitim program\u0131 yoktu. \u00d6rne\u011fin, at\u0131klar\u0131n bertaraf\u0131 konusunda \u00e7o\u011fu rehberli\u011fin amirden gelen s\u00f6zl\u00fc talimatlar \u015feklinde oldu\u011fu \u00f6\u011frenildi.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u olayda acil m\u00fcdahale ile ilgili bir tak\u0131m bulgular vard\u0131. New York \u015eehri Yang\u0131n \u00d6nleme Yasas\u0131&#8217;n\u0131n bir analizinde de eksiklikler ortaya \u00e7\u0131kt\u0131. Bu kod 1918&#8217;deki ba\u015flang\u0131c\u0131ndan bu yana kapsaml\u0131 bir \u015fekilde g\u00f6zden ge\u00e7irilmedi\u011finden veya revize edilmedi\u011finden, Uluslararas\u0131 Yang\u0131n Kodunda (IFC) tehlikeli madde y\u00f6netimini y\u00f6neten gereksinimlerin \u00e7o\u011fu ele al\u0131nmam\u0131\u015ft\u0131r.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u gereklilikler, kimyasal tan\u0131mlama, etiketleme, e\u011fitim, depolama ve uyumsuz malzemelerin kar\u0131\u015ft\u0131r\u0131lmas\u0131yla ilgili k\u0131s\u0131tlamalar hakk\u0131nda rehberlik i\u00e7eriyordu. Son olarak, New York \u015eehri \u00c7evre Koruma Departman\u0131 (NYDEP), New York \u0130tfaiye Departman\u0131 (FDNY) ve New York \u0130tfaiyesi Yang\u0131n \u00d6nleme B\u00fcrosu aras\u0131ndaki ileti\u015fim, bilgi payla\u015f\u0131m\u0131 s\u00fcre\u00e7lerinde yetersiz bulundu.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">CSB soru\u015fturmas\u0131, \u00f6n planlaman\u0131n rutin bir par\u00e7as\u0131 olarak NYCDEP&#8217;in \u015fehirdeki tehlikeli maddelerin konumu, miktar\u0131 ve kimli\u011fi hakk\u0131nda veri toplad\u0131\u011f\u0131n\u0131 ve derledi\u011fini ve bu bilgileri rutin olarak FDNY ile payla\u015ft\u0131\u011f\u0131n\u0131 ortaya koydu. Bu ayn\u0131 bilgi, Yang\u0131n \u00d6nleme B\u00fcrosu i\u00e7in haz\u0131r de\u011fildi. FDNY, NYDEP&#8217;ten gelen bu bilgileri acil durum m\u00fcdahalesini planlamak i\u00e7in kullan\u0131r, ancak Yang\u0131n \u00d6nleme B\u00fcrosu, Bilgi Edinme Hakk\u0131 program\u0131 arac\u0131l\u0131\u011f\u0131yla tehlikeli madde izinlerini vermek ve onaylamak i\u00e7in bu bilgileri \u00f6nleme faaliyetlerinde fark\u0131ndal\u0131\u011f\u0131 art\u0131rmak i\u00e7in de kullanabilir.<\/span><\/p>\n<p style=\"text-align: justify;\"><strong><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">\u00d6neriler<\/span><\/strong><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u ara\u015ft\u0131rman\u0131n bulgular\u0131n\u0131n bir sonucu olarak, CSB New York \u015eehri belediye ba\u015fkan\u0131na ve belediye meclisine, New York Enerji Tasarrufu Departman\u0131na, B\u00f6lge 2&#8217;ye, \u0130\u015f G\u00fcvenli\u011fi ve Sa\u011fl\u0131k \u0130daresi, B\u00f6lge I1&#8217;e ve New York&#8217;a tavsiyelerde bulundu. \u015eehir \u0130tfaiyesi. Bu \u00f6neriler \u00f6ncelikle New York \u015eehri Yang\u0131n \u00d6nleme Yasas\u0131ndaki tehlike ileti\u015fim eksikliklerini ele almay\u0131 ama\u00e7l\u0131yordu.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">\u00d6rne\u011fin, bir \u00f6neri, New York \u015eehri \u0130dari Kanunu&#8217;nun 27-4267 $&#8217;\u0131 de\u011fi\u015ftirerek, karma kullan\u0131ml\u0131 bina sahiplerinden, plan\u0131n uygulanmas\u0131n\u0131 sa\u011flamak i\u00e7in sorumlu bir taraf\u0131n atanmas\u0131yla birlikte bir bina i\u00e7in tehlikeli maddeler g\u00fcvenlik plan\u0131 geli\u015ftirmesini zorunlu k\u0131lmakt\u0131. Bu olaya kar\u0131\u015fan \u015firketin sahibine de tavsiyelerde bulunuldu.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u \u015firketin sahibi i\u015fi sonunda satacak olsa da, yeni \u015firket sahibine tavsiyeler, yaz\u0131l\u0131 bir tehlike ileti\u015fim plan\u0131n\u0131n geli\u015ftirilmesini ve uygulanmas\u0131n\u0131 savundu. Bu olay, birka\u00e7 y\u00fcz pound hidroksilamin (HA) i\u00e7eren bir i\u015flem kab\u0131n\u0131n patlamas\u0131n\u0131 i\u00e7eriyordu. Tesisin d\u00f6rt \u00e7al\u0131\u015fan\u0131 ile kom\u015fu bir i\u015fletmenin y\u00f6neticisi \u00f6ld\u00fcr\u00fcld\u00fc. \u00c7evredeki binalarda bulunan d\u00f6rt ki\u015fi ile alt\u0131 itfaiyeci ve iki g\u00fcvenlik g\u00f6revlisi yaraland\u0131. Bir kre\u015f de dahil olmak \u00fczere kom\u015fu binalarda hasar, k\u00fc\u00e7\u00fckten b\u00fcy\u00fck yap\u0131sal hasara kadar uzan\u0131yordu. M\u00fclk kayb\u0131 tahminleri 3.5 ila 4 milyon dolar olarak belirlendi.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Yer se\u00e7imi s\u00fcrecini de\u011ferlendirirken, m\u00fcfetti\u015fler yer de\u011ferlendirmesinin yetersiz oldu\u011funu belirlediler. HA \u00fcretim s\u00fcrecinin tehlikelerini tan\u0131mlayacak ve azaltacak bir s\u00fcre\u00e7 tehlike analizi (PHA) yap\u0131lmam\u0131\u015ft\u0131r. Bu analiz, \u00e7al\u0131\u015fanlar ve toplum i\u00e7in potansiyel riskleri de ortaya \u00e7\u0131karm\u0131\u015f olabilir.<\/span>\u00a0<span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Son olarak, Lehigh County LEPC, Tehlikeli Madde Acil Durum Planlamas\u0131 ve M\u00fcdahale Yasas\u0131 olarak bilinen Yasa 165&#8217;te tan\u0131mland\u0131\u011f\u0131 gibi tesis yerle\u015ftirme s\u00fcrecine dahil de\u011fildi.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">1990 y\u0131l\u0131nda uygulanan ve EPCRA t\u00fcz\u00fc\u011f\u00fc taraf\u0131ndan ilan edilen bu mevzuat, kimyasal \u00fcretim tesisinin kullan\u0131m\u0131na izin veren iznin verilmesinden \u00f6nce Lehigh County LEPC&#8217;nin devreye girmesine izin verdi. CSB, hi\u00e7bir planlama veya imar yetkilisinin il\u00e7ede yeni bir kimyasal tesisin geli\u015ftirilmesi konusunda LEPC&#8217;yi bilgilendirmedi\u011fini belirledi.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u vaka \u00e7al\u0131\u015fmas\u0131nda herhangi bir tavsiye yay\u0131mlanmamas\u0131na ra\u011fmen, CSB m\u00fcfetti\u015fleri, mevcut saha onay\u0131 sisteminin, son derece tehlikeli bir tesisin hafif bir sanayi park\u0131nda uygunsuz \u015fekilde \u00e7al\u0131\u015fmas\u0131na izin verdi\u011fi sonucuna vard\u0131. Ek olarak, tesisin proses g\u00fcvenli\u011fi y\u00f6netim sistemlerinin, i\u015fletmedeki tehlikeleri yeterince ele almak i\u00e7in yetersiz oldu\u011fu ve kom\u015fu i\u015fletmeler ve topluluk i\u00e7in potansiyel risk olu\u015fturmad\u0131\u011f\u0131 belirlendi.<\/span><\/p>\n<h4 style=\"text-align: center;\"><strong><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">CONTRA COSTA SA\u011eLIK B\u00d6L\u00dcM\u00dc ARA\u015eTIRMASI<\/span><\/strong><\/h4>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">S\u00fclf\u00fcrik asit ve \u00f6zel s\u00fclf\u00fcrik asit kar\u0131\u015f\u0131mlar\u0131 \u00fcreten bir tesis olan General Chemical-Richmond Works&#8217;te meydana gelen \u00e7e\u015fitli olaylar sonucunda bir G\u00fcvenlik De\u011ferlendirme G\u00f6zetim Komitesi kuruldu. Bu ara\u015ft\u0131rman\u0131n bulgular\u0131, Deniz Ara\u015ft\u0131rmalar\u0131 Uzmanlar\u0131 taraf\u0131ndan derlenmi\u015f ve bir rapor halinde sunulmu\u015ftur.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">G\u00fcvenlik de\u011ferlendirmesinin amac\u0131, tesisteki mevcut uygulamalar\u0131n ve g\u00fcvenlik k\u00fclt\u00fcr\u00fcn\u00fcn kapsaml\u0131 bir de\u011ferlendirmesini tamamlamakt\u0131. De\u011ferlendirmenin odak noktas\u0131 g\u00fcvenlik y\u00f6netim sistemleri, insan fakt\u00f6rleri ve g\u00fcvenlik k\u00fclt\u00fcr\u00fcyd\u00fc. Bu de\u011ferlendirme, 54 eksiklik bulgusu verdi. Her durumda, geli\u015fmi\u015f g\u00fcvenlik performans\u0131 ve acil durum m\u00fcdahalesi sa\u011flamak amac\u0131yla eksikli\u011fi gidermek i\u00e7in bir \u00f6neri geli\u015ftirilmi\u015ftir.<\/span><\/p>\n<p style=\"text-align: justify;\"><span style=\"color: #000000; font-family: 'times new roman', times, serif;\">Bu grup CCHS, City of Richmond, General Chemical, General Chemical \u00e7al\u0131\u015fan sendikas\u0131, Tehlikeli Maddeler Komisyonu ve halktan temsilcilerden olu\u015fuyordu. Bu olay CSB taraf\u0131ndan ara\u015ft\u0131r\u0131lmam\u0131\u015f olsa da, \u00e7apraz i\u015flevli bir ekibin faaliyetleri yoluyla \u00f6\u011frenilen dersler, yine de etkilenen topluluklar ve acil durum m\u00fcdahale ekipleriyle ileti\u015fimi iyile\u015ftirme f\u0131rsatlar\u0131n\u0131 ortaya \u00e7\u0131kard\u0131. Bu metinde uygulanacak asit tan\u0131m\u0131, bir asidin kimyasal bir reaksiyonda ba\u015fka bir t\u00fcre proton, H+ veren kimyasal bir t\u00fcr oldu\u011funu belirten Bronsted-Lowry tan\u0131m\u0131d\u0131r. Protonu kabul eden t\u00fcr, H+, bazd\u0131r. K\u0131sacas\u0131, bir asit H+ verir ve bir baz H+ al\u0131r. Bir asit H+ ba\u011f\u0131\u015flad\u0131ktan sonra kalan t\u00fcrlere e\u015flenik baz denir. Bir baz H+ kabul etti\u011finde ortaya \u00e7\u0131kan t\u00fcr, konjuge asittir. HF'nin suda \u00e7\u00f6z\u00fcnmesi i\u00e7in buradaki reaksiyonu d\u00fc\u015f\u00fcn\u00fcn.\n\nHF (g) + H O (l) H O+ (sulu) + F\u2212 (sulu)\u00a0\nBu reaksiyonda HF, hidronyum iyonu, H3O+ ve flor\u00fcr anyonu F\u2013 \u00fcretmek i\u00e7in suya H+ verir. Bu reaksiyonda HF asit, su ise baz gibi davran\u0131r. Hidronyum iyonu, H3O+, H2O baz\u0131n\u0131n e\u015flenik asididir ve flor\u00fcr anyonu F\u2013, HF'nin e\u015flenik baz\u0131d\u0131r. Konjuge asit\/baz \u00e7iftlerinin, bir H+'n\u0131n varl\u0131\u011f\u0131 veya yoklu\u011fu ile birbiriyle ili\u015fkili oldu\u011funa dikkat edin. Bu reaksiyonda, HF\/F\u2013 ve H3O+\/H2O dahil olan konjuge asit\/baz \u00e7iftleridir.\u00a0Amonya\u011f\u0131n suda \u00e7\u00f6z\u00fcnmesi i\u00e7in ba\u015fka bir reaksiyon d\u00fc\u015f\u00fcn\u00fcn.\n\nNH3 (g) + H2O (l) NH4+ (sulu) + OH\u2013 (sulu)\nAmonyak suda \u00e7\u00f6z\u00fcnd\u00fc\u011f\u00fcnde, suyun asit, amonyak ise baz gibi davrand\u0131\u011f\u0131na dikkat edin. Amonyum, NH4+, amonyak, NH3 ile e\u015flenik asittir ve hidroksit, OH\u2013, su ile e\u015flenik baz\u0131d\u0131r.\n\nSu gibi mevcut ko\u015fullara ba\u011fl\u0131 olarak asit veya baz gibi davranabilen bile\u015fiklere amfoterik bile\u015fikler denir.\n\nN\u00f6tralizasyon reaksiyonu, tipik olarak bir asit gibi davranan bir kimyasal ile tipik olarak bir baz olarak hareket eden bir kimyasal aras\u0131nda meydana gelen bir reaksiyondur. Bir n\u00f6tralizasyon reaksiyonu her zaman bir iyonik bile\u015fik ile sonu\u00e7lan\u0131r ve tipik olarak su da \u00fcretir. Suda \u00e7\u00f6z\u00fcnd\u00fc\u011f\u00fcnde asit gibi davranan bir bile\u015fik olan HF ile suda \u00e7\u00f6z\u00fcnd\u00fc\u011f\u00fcnde bir baz gibi davranan bir bile\u015fik olan NH3 aras\u0131ndaki a\u015fa\u011f\u0131daki reaksiyonu d\u00fc\u015f\u00fcn\u00fcn.\n\nNH3 (aq) + HF (sulu) NH4+ (sulu) + F\u2212 (sulu) Yukar\u0131daki n\u00f6tralizasyon iyonik bile\u015fik NH4F'yi \u00fcretir.\nHidroklorik asit, HCl ve sodyum hidroksit, NaOH aras\u0131ndaki n\u00f6tralizasyon reaksiyonunu d\u00fc\u015f\u00fcn\u00fcn.\n\nHCl (sulu) + NaOH (sulu) \u2192 NaCl (sulu) + H2O (l)\nBu reaksiyonda, \u00e7o\u011fu n\u00f6tralizasyon reaksiyonunda oldu\u011fu gibi, sonu\u00e7 iyonik bir bile\u015fik ve sudur.\n\nTehlikeli maddelere m\u00fcdahale edenlerin genellikle b\u00fcy\u00fck \u00f6l\u00e7ekli asit d\u00f6k\u00fclmelerini n\u00f6tralize etmesi gerekir. Bu gibi durumlarda, m\u00fcdahale eden ki\u015fi, uygun bir taban kullanarak s\u0131z\u0131nt\u0131y\u0131 etkisiz hale getirecektir. Laboratuvarda bir kimyager, belirli bir miktarda asidi n\u00f6tralize etmek i\u00e7in gereken baz miktar\u0131n\u0131 hesaplayabilir. Laboratuvar \u00f6l\u00e7ekli reaksiyonlar genellikle k\u00fc\u00e7\u00fck miktarlarda seyreltik \u00e7\u00f6zeltiler i\u00e7erir.\n\nKimyager, hacim ve konsantrasyonu kullanarak reaksiyona kat\u0131lan asit mol say\u0131s\u0131n\u0131 hesaplayacakt\u0131r. Ard\u0131ndan, bu asit miktar\u0131n\u0131 n\u00f6tralize etmek i\u00e7in verilmesi gereken baz\u0131n mol say\u0131s\u0131n\u0131 hesaplay\u0131n. Mevcut baz\u0131n konsantrasyonu, reaksiyon i\u00e7in gereken baz hacmini hesaplamak i\u00e7in kullan\u0131l\u0131r.\n\nB\u00fcy\u00fck \u00f6l\u00e7ekli bir konsantre asit d\u00f6k\u00fclmesinde da\u011f\u0131t\u0131lacak baz miktar\u0131n\u0131n belirlenmesi, ayn\u0131 ilkelerin uygulanmas\u0131n\u0131, ancak da\u011f\u0131t\u0131lacak baz miktar\u0131n\u0131 hesaplamak i\u00e7in farkl\u0131 birimlerin kullan\u0131lmas\u0131n\u0131 gerektirir. Bunun nedeni, tehlikeli madde teknisyeninin kar\u015f\u0131la\u015ft\u0131\u011f\u0131 s\u0131z\u0131nt\u0131lar\u0131n b\u00fcy\u00fck \u00f6l\u00e7ekli olmas\u0131d\u0131r. Hacimler tipik olarak galon olarak, konsantrasyonlar ise k\u00fctle y\u00fczdesi olarak \u00f6l\u00e7\u00fcl\u00fcr.\n\n\u0130lk m\u00fcdahaleciye bir asit d\u00f6k\u00fclmesini n\u00f6tralize etmek i\u00e7in ka\u00e7 libre baz kullan\u0131laca\u011f\u0131n\u0131 belirlemede yard\u0131mc\u0131 olmak i\u00e7in haz\u0131rlanm\u0131\u015ft\u0131r. D\u00f6k\u00fclmeyi n\u00f6tralize etmek i\u00e7in hangi baz\u0131n mevcut oldu\u011funu belirledikten sonra, d\u00f6k\u00fclen asit ve mevcut baza kar\u015f\u0131l\u0131k gelen tablodaki fakt\u00f6r\u00fc kullan\u0131n. Bu say\u0131y\u0131 d\u00f6k\u00fclen galonlarla ve k\u00fctle y\u00fczdesi olarak konsantrasyonla \u00e7arp\u0131n. Bu \u00fc\u00e7 de\u011ferin \u00e7arp\u0131m\u0131, kullan\u0131lacak baz pound say\u0131s\u0131na e\u015fit olacakt\u0131r.\n\nBu de\u011ferler, asidin en konsantre (veya en yayg\u0131n) versiyonunun mililitre ba\u015f\u0131na gram cinsinden yo\u011funlu\u011funun 37.854 ile \u00e7arp\u0131lmas\u0131yla hesaplanm\u0131\u015ft\u0131r. (Bunun nedeni, bir galonda 3.7854 L ve bir litrede 1000 mL olmas\u0131d\u0131r.
